Meaning of Today's Word May 10, 2025
The word for today is yeast, a remarkable microorganism that plays a crucial role in various biological processes, most famously in baking and brewing. Yeast refers to a group of unicellular fungi that are essential for fermentation, a process that converts sugars into alcohol and carbon dioxide. This fermentation process is not only fundamental in the production of beer and wine but is also key in making bread rise, giving it that light, airy texture we enjoy.
Cultural and Historical Contexts
Yeast has a rich history that dates back thousands of years. Ancient civilizations like the Egyptians utilized yeast for baking bread as early as 4000 B.C. The discovery that dough rises thanks to the fermentation process is a significant milestone in culinary history. Traditionally, yeast was a natural byproduct of fermentation found in the environment, but it was not until the late 19th century that scientists like Louis Pasteur began to understand the biology of yeast.
Examples of Usage
In baking, yeast is often mixed with flour, water, and other ingredients to create a dough that will rise.
Many types of beer rely on specific strains of yeast to develop their unique flavors and aromas.
Yeast is also used in the production of wine, where it ferments the natural sugars found in grapes.
Interesting Facts
There are over 1,500 known species of yeast, with Saccharomyces cerevisiae being the most commonly used in baking and brewing.
Yeast not only ferments sugars but also produces vitamins, making it a nutritious addition to certain foods.
In addition to its culinary uses, yeast is also used in biotechnology, including the production of biofuels and pharmaceuticals.
Understanding yeast is vital for anyone interested in baking, brewing, or even the broader fields of microbiology and biotechnology. Its versatility and importance make it a fascinating subject worth exploring further.
